This week's Deranged contest revisits pets. Having a pet goes beyond carrying for an animal. According to a study from a Japanese university, simply petting an animal lowers the stress hormone cortisol , while the social interaction between people and their pets actually increases levels of the feel-good hormone oxytocin.
